Transcom is a global customer experience specialist, providing customer care, sales, technical support and credit management services through our extensive network of contact centers and work-at-home agents. We are 30,000+ customer experience specialists at over 90 contact centers across 28 countries, delivering services in 33 languages to international brands in various industry verticals.
Right now, we are growing our virtual footprint in North America and currently hire remote employees in 26 states and 3 Canadian provinces. Proud to be recognized by FlexJobs as #4 on their list of the Top 100 companies to watch for remote work in 2026.
